Etymology

In summary

Borrowed from Middle Low German bernstein, barnstēn. Pertaining to brennen (“to burn”) with Low German metathesis of -r- (compare bersten, Born). Cognate with English brimstone and Old Norse brennisteinn. The word was borrowed from Middle Low German into several Scandinavian and Slavic languages.
